From 7a9c9ccabe93f2d96c80e90f8cbb786faca74835 Mon Sep 17 00:00:00 2001 From: Bobi Jam Date: Thu, 2 Dec 2021 18:34:42 +0800 Subject: [PATCH] LU-15278 lod: distinguish DIR/REGULAR lod_object members In lod_striping_free_nolock(), we need to distinguish lod_object type, since DIR/REGULAR lod_object structure share the same memory region, it could accidently free some unintended memory if it treat DIR lod_object as REGULAR one, or vice versa.
